国产成人毛片视频|星空传媒久草视频|欧美激情草久视频|久久久久女女|久操超碰在线播放|亚洲强奸一区二区|五月天丁香社区在线|色婷婷成人丁香网|午夜欧美6666|纯肉无码91视频

python中怎么導(dǎo)入re模塊

文章格式演示:正則表達式是一種強大的字符串匹配工具,在Python中可以通過導(dǎo)入re模塊來實現(xiàn)對正則表達式的使用。下面我們將詳細介紹如何導(dǎo)入re模塊并提供一些常見的使用示例。首先,我們需要使用impo

文章格式演示:

正則表達式是一種強大的字符串匹配工具,在Python中可以通過導(dǎo)入re模塊來實現(xiàn)對正則表達式的使用。下面我們將詳細介紹如何導(dǎo)入re模塊并提供一些常見的使用示例。

首先,我們需要使用import關(guān)鍵字將re模塊導(dǎo)入到我們的代碼中:

```python

import re

```

之后,我們就可以使用re模塊提供的函數(shù)和方法來操作正則表達式了。下面是一些常見的re模塊函數(shù)和方法的使用示例:

1. (pattern, string[, flags])

該函數(shù)用于從字符串的起始位置開始匹配一個模式,如果成功匹配,則返回一個匹配對象;否則返回None。

```python

import re

pattern r'hello'

string 'hello world'

result (pattern, string)

if result:

print("匹配成功")

else:

print("匹配失敗")

```

2. (pattern, string[, flags])

該函數(shù)會在字符串中搜索全部匹配的模式,如果成功找到,則返回一個匹配對象;否則返回None。

```python

import re

pattern r'world'

string 'hello world'

result (pattern, string)

if result:

print("匹配成功")

else:

print("匹配失敗")

```

除了match和search函數(shù)外,re模塊還提供了其他一些常用的函數(shù)和方法,比如findall、finditer、sub等等。讀者可以根據(jù)自己的需求選擇合適的函數(shù)來操作正則表達式。

總結(jié):

本文介紹了在Python中如何導(dǎo)入re模塊以及詳細的使用示例,希望可以幫助讀者更好地理解和運用正則表達式。正則表達式是一種非常強大的工具,對于字符串匹配和處理有著重要的作用,在日常的開發(fā)中經(jīng)常會遇到需要使用正則表達式的場景。熟練掌握re模塊的使用,對于Python開發(fā)者來說是非常重要的一項技能。